Fernandina Beach anchors Nassau County's premium real estate segment, with its Victorian-era downtown and pristine beaches driving luxury home sales and vacation rental investments. The historic district features restored 19th-century homes alongside new construction, while beachfront properties command some of the highest prices in Northeast Florida. Amelia Island, technically part of Fernandina Beach, has become particularly attractive to retirees and second-home buyers from Georgia and the Carolinas.
Yulee represents the county's fastest-growing residential market, benefiting from its position along major transportation corridors and proximity to Jacksonville's job market. The area has seen significant new construction activity, particularly in master-planned communities that appeal to young families. Meanwhile, Hilliard and Callahan maintain more rural character with larger lot sizes and agricultural properties, though both are experiencing gradual residential development pressure as Nassau County's overall population continues expanding.
